FADE IN:
EXT. STREET - DAY
LAURA crosses the street and walks to the entrance of her
apartment.
LAURA:
(O.S.)
Earth spins on its axis 465 meters per
second.
She looks behind her back several times.
LAURA:
(O.S.)
Spinning against a force that wants
nothing else but to hurl everything out
into space.
Over Laura’s shoulder, a VAGRANT walks in small circles
talking to himself.
CUT TO:
INT. – HALLWAY – NIGHT
Something unseen ascends steps in the small apartment
hallway.
LAURA:
(O.S.)
I can’t stop focusing…on the movement, the
spinning.
A bedroom door is open. The unseen assailant stands over a
Laura, and her boyfriend BEN sleeping in their bed,
watching them.
LAURA:
(O.S.)
What happens when it stops?
2
BACK TO:
EXT. STREET – DAY
The vagrant notices Laura staring and stumbles toward her
outside her apartment building.
JOHN TURNER:
(O.S.)
What do you think?
Laura quickly pulls out her keys and enters her building,
SLAMMING the door in the vagrant’s face as races behind
her.
INT. APARTMENT BUILDING HALLWAY – CONTINOUS
Laura glances at an apartment door at the bottom of the
steps.
LAURA:
(O.S.)
I don’t know. I’m not an astrophysicist
She quickly ascends the steps to her own unit.
LAURA’S APARTMENT - CONTINOUS
Laura steps into her living room and pulls out a bottle of
pills and money from a dresser drawer. She doesn’t notice
her boyfriend, BEN initially.
BEN:
Hey babe. You alright?
LAURA:
Why wouldn’t I be?
BEN:
You look like you’re on another
planet.
Laura wraps her arms around Ben.
3
LAURA:
So come join me.
Laura laughs and kisses him on the neck.
BEN:
You don’t remember what you were doing
last night? After we went to bed?
LAURA:
Huh? No. What was I doing?
BEN:
What are you doing home? Don’t you have a
session?
LAURA:
I’m not home. I’m on another planet, remember?
BEN:
And what’s your home planet called?
LAURA:
You would be unable to enunciate it with your
primitive human tongue.
Laura leans in and bites his lip and kisses him.
BEN:
Keep talking dirty to me and I’m not going to let
you walk back outside that door.
LAURA:
I should go.
Laura gets up and heads to the door.
BEN:
Babe, do me a favor and try not to leave your
meds at home again.
Laura gives no indication she heard him and SLAMS the door
behind her.
4
BEN:
Please! For me!
INT. HALLWAY – CONTINOUS
Laura suddenly stops at the door to the empty apartment
downstairs. She hears something. She presses her ear
against the door to the apartment.
JOHN TURNER:
(O.S.)
Do you still hear noises?
Laura is still as she strains to listen to what is on the
other end of the door. There is a BEEPING sound. She
steps back frightened, and then looks to her phone
embarrassed.
She listens to her message. It’s her best friend Annie.
ANNIE:
(O.S.)
Laura, please start picking up your phone. I’m
sorry I disappeared for a while. I really want
to see you, soon. Call me back.
INT. PSYCHATRIST OFFICE – LATER
Laura is sitting in a chair in JOHN TURNER’S office.
JOHN TURNER:
Are you receiving enough support? That’s what
I’ve really been concerned about lately.
LAURA:
I am. And thank you for being
so concerned.
JOHN TURNER:
That doesn’t sound very convincing.
LAURA:
Does it seem like I’m here right now? I
mean, does it seem like I’m not on this planet?
5
JOHN TURNER:
Where else would you be?
LAURA:
Outer space? Up in the stars? Floating like a
dead astronaut.
JOHN TURNER:
You should be more worried about the
inner space. Laura, I just want you to know,
there is a light at the end. And you’re getting
there. Trust me, we’ll get there.
LAURA:
That’s…great.
INT. APARTMENT BUILDING HALLWAY – LATER
JESSE, Laura’s landlord steps out of an empty apartment as
Laura steps into the hallway.
LAURA:
Hey. Has a new tenant moved in 1B
recently?
JESSE:
The middle-aged grad student still rents it, but
he’s never in the country. Trust me, nobody’s in
there. You been feeling better lately?
LAURA:
Just swell, Jesse. Thanks.
Jesse walks away. Laura stops at the apartment adjacent to
the stairwell. She puts her head to the door and listens
silently for a moment.
Laura turns and sees Jesse staring. She quickly runs up
the stairs into her apartment.
JESSE:
Fucking psycho.
INT. LAURA’S APARTMENT – CONTINOUS
6
Ben is sitting on the couch next to Laura’s best friend
ANNIE. Both Annie and Laura look surprised to see each
other.
BEN:
You’re back a little early.
ANNIE:
Laura! Hi, how are you, baby? You look
so…healthy.
LAURA:
Thanks. Sorry I didn’t return your calls.
ANNIE:
It’s fine, I’m just glad to see you!
Annie gets up to hug Laura tightly.
ANNIE:
I missed you so much.
Laura looks past Annie’s shoulder into her own reflection
in the mirror behind them.
LAURA:
Yeah, me too.
INT. LAURA’S BEDROOM – LATER
Laura jumps out of bed. There is a CRASH from down below.
She looks to the side of her bed. Ben is missing.
LAURA:
Ben? What are you doing?
No answer. Another loud CRASH. She explores her apartment
for the source of the sounds. Her apartment is empty.
She goes back to her bed and sits up and puts her hands in
her face. Another CRASH.
LAURA:
Ben!!
7
INT. LAURA’S BEDROOM – MORING
Laura wakes up. Ben’s side of the bed is still empty. She
throws off her sheets and heads for the bathroom.
BATHROOM – CONTINOUS
Laura’s hand reaches for the nozzle. Water shoots out of
the showerhead. She begins to undress.
INT. NEXT DOOR APARTMENT – CONTINOUS
The door slowly CREAKS open on its own. It opens only
slightly.
CUT TO: POV
We pan across the hallway and slowly up the steps as
something unseen stops outside Laura’s apartment.
INT. LAURA’S LIVING ROOM – CONTINOUS
The doorknob on her front door rattles. The door opens
slightly ajar.
BACK TO: BATHROOOM
Laura is in the shower. Something approaches outside her
shower curtain and watches her.
Laura listens for a moment.
LAURA:
Ben? Where have you been?
She sees a shadow right outside the shower curtain. She
GASPS and pulls the curtain to the side.
Nothing is there.
Two BLOODY HANDPRINTS cover her bathroom sink. Her
bathroom door is wide open.
Laura drapes herself in a towel and storms downstairs to
the front door.
The front door is still slightly ajar.
INT. APARTMENT BUILDING HALLWAY – CONTINOUS
Laura rushes down the steps and stops outside the apartment
door. It’s open slightly. She reaches for the knob.
8
ANNIE:
(O.S.)
What are you doing?
Laura is startled. Annie is standing in front of her. The
door pulls itself shut.
LAURA:
Christ, Annie? You scared the hell out of me!
How’d you get in?
ANNIE:
Ben buzzed me in.
LAURA:
What are you talking about? He’s not home.
ANNIE:
Let’s get upstairs and get some clothes on you
weirdo.
INT. LAURA’S LIVING ROOM – CONTINOUS
Annie and Laura step in. Ben is lying on the couch holding
POPPY CAT in his lap.
LAURA:
Where did you go in the middle of
the night last night?
BEN:
I was right next to you, all night long. Relax
and go get dressed, please.
Laura heads for her bedroom. Annie looks to Ben and
smiles.
ANNIE:
So, tell me, who are the ones who sleep?
BEN:
Me. And this guy.
9
Ben rubs Poppy Cat’s head.
BEN:
We’re the ones who sleep.
ANNIE:
Well, buddy, you and Laura have a couple of
ranting homeless guys circling your front door.
BEN:
I like to think of them as the scars of
gentrification.
Laura comes back downstairs fully dressed.
ANNIE:
Maybe Jesse should let some squat downstairs.
It’s been empty, right?
LAURA:
The archeologist still rents it. He’s just
never there.
Annie steps closer to Laura.
ANNIE:
So, maybe you should stay away from it.
Remember, you want to stay away from triggers and
what not. Right?
Annie looks to Ben. He shrugs.
ANNIE:
Did that come out right?
Laura smiles and raises her index finger and thumb like a
gun and points at Annie’s head.
LAURA:
Bang. You’re dead.
INT. LAURA’S BEDROOM – LATER
Laura and Ben are lying in bed trying to sleep. Laura is
wide awake. Ben tosses and turns. He lifts his head and
10
looks to her.
BEN:
Can’t sleep?
LAURA:
Can’t you hear that?
Ben listens for a moment.
BEN:
What is it exactly that you hear?
LAURA:
A man screaming…something. And animal noises.
BEN:
Look - there is nothing going on down there.
INT. DOWNSTAIRS APARTMENT – CONTINOUS
Close in on the door to the unit. Behind the door we can
hear the loud SQUEALING of rats.
EXT – APARTMENT BUILDING ALLEY – MORNING
Annie and Laura step into the narrow outside alleyway of
the apartment building.
ANNIE:
What exactly are we looking for in an empty apartment?
I can’t believe I’m letting you do this.
LAURA:
Because I said I’ll be your best friend.
ANNIE:
Oh, that’s why.
Laura stops in the middle of the alleyway.
LAURA:
Can I ask you a dumb question?
11
ANNIE:
Better than anyone I know.
LAURA:
What did you mean when you said I looked healthy?
ANNIE:
Well, Laura, obviously I meant that you looked like a
big, fat pig!
Laura steps up to an empty window.
LAURA:
Oh. That’s a relief.
Laura gets on her tippy-toes and looks inside the dark
apartment.
ANNIE:
Whatever you’re looking for in there, it’s probably
none of our business.
LAURA:
It’s fine. According to everyone else, no one’s
living in there.
ANNIE:
Then why not take everyone’s word for it?
Laura presses her ear against the window.
LAURA:
Annie, really? You can’t hear that?
A BRIGHT red light FLASHES quickly on, and then off. Laura
stumbles from the window into Annie’s shoulder.
ANNIE:
Okay, someone is in there. Time to go. Wait – now I
hear it.
There is a soft DRAGGING sound coming off the concrete in
the alleyway. A vagrant appears behind Annie and Laura.
He is DRAGGING a trash bag on the concrete.
12
LAURA:
This is private property. You’re not supposed to be
here.
The vagrant steps closer DRAGGING the bag behind him.
Annie and Laura step back.
LAURA:
What’s in that bag?
ANNIE:
Oh, God. Why are you asking him that?
The vagrant is silent but opens his bag to reveal only
trash.
LAURA:
Okay. Guess that makes sense.
Annie firmly grabs Laura’s wrist.
ANNIE:
Time to get inside and call the cops. Let’s go.
The vagrant steps in front of Laura and Annie as they
attempt to pass.
VAGRANT:
It doesn’t die. It just sleeps.
INT. PSYCHATRIST OFFICE – DAY
JOHN stares at Laura for a few moments.
JOHN:
So…it sounds like you feel you’ve taken a few
steps back. Have you been keeping on the
schedule with your Clozapine?
LAURA:
I am a votary for the schedule. My waking life
is the schedule. I have never, and would never
stray from the schedule.
13
JOHN TURNER:
That would be excellent. I just don’t buy it,
Laura, to be completely honest. Why don’t you tell
me a little more about the things that you’ve been
hearing?
LAURA:
Screaming. Like someone’s in trouble.
JOHN stares at Laura for a moment.
LAURA:
No, no. It’s not just all in my head.
JOHN:
Have you and Ben ever even met your neighbor?
LAURA:
No, he’s always…away.
JOHN opens his mouth to speak, but words don’t come out. A
rat SCREECHES as he opens his mouth and closes it again.
Laura is incredibly startled.
LAURA:
I’m sorry?
JOHN:
Strange. I said that it was strange.
LAURA:
Indeed.
INT – APARTMENT BUILDING – LATER
Laura SLAMS the door and locks it tight. She looks down
the hallway to the apartment door. She goes up a few steps
and is startled as the door below opens slightly.
She steps down from the stairs and it SLAMS shut. She
waits for a moment and then reaches for the doorknob.
She turns it. The door is open. Laura hesitates for one
more moment and steps in.
14
INT – HELL – CONTINOUS
Camera shows us scary stuff that terrorizes poor Laura.
INT. APARTMENT BUILDING HALLWAY – MOMENTS LATER
Laura SCREAMS and runs from the apartment directly in Ben’s
arms. Annie is standing behind him.
ANNIE:
My God! What are you doing in there?
BEN:
Laura, stop! You’re acting nuts! There’s
nothing in there! Where are your meds?
Laura tries to pull out of Ben’s arms. Annie wraps her
arms around Laura.
ANNIE:
Ben, stop! You’re not helping! Laura, we love
you! We just want to help you!
Laura pushes Annie away. Ben tightens his grip around her
waist. Laura whispers into Ben’s ear.
LAURA:
They why won’t you just believe me?
INT – PSYCHATRIST’S OFFICE – LATER
Laura wipes away tears as she sits silently across from
JOHN.
JOHN TURNER:
Why are you crying, Laura?
LAURA:
I know how people see me. I don’t know how I
see myself. This isn’t worth it. Not anymore.
JOHN TURNER:
Not worth it? Don't throw away your hard
work. Your progress. It's a gift, you
know. I need you to know, your recovery is about
your life. And your life is a gift.
15
LAURA:
Oh? Well guess what, doctor. Life is NOT a
fucking gift. Nothing was given to me but forced
upon me. Maybe your life’s a gift. Mine is not.
JOHN TURNER:
Don’t give up on that light, Laura.
LAURA:
Fuck the light.
INT. LAURA’S BEDROOM – AFTERNOON
Ben lies awake in bed staring at the ceiling. Laura’s side
of the bed is empty. He sits up and pulls off the blanket
from the bed.
There is a note from Laura:
Doctor’s appointments all day today. I’ll be home late.
Please stop worrying. Xoxxo Laura.
Ben tosses the note aside and begins to get dressed.
EXT. BAR – LATER
Ben grabs a beer and sits down to eye a beautiful young
girl in a short skit sitting by herself a few feet away.
She notices him staring and smiles at him. He smiles back.
The girl uncrosses her legs, and then crosses them again.
Ben licks his lips. The girl laughs loudly to herself.
She stands up and walks over to his table.
INT. LAURA’S BEDROOM – CONTINOUS
Ben pulls the girl into the bedroom madly kissing her neck.
She kisses him back and then sits up on the bed. Ben grabs
her leg and massages it.
The girl moves back on the bed away from Ben and slowly
peels off her pantyhose. Ben wrestles her for it and
tosses it aside.
The stocking falls beside the bed.
He falls on top of her kissing her as she wraps her legs
around him and pulls him in.
16
INT. APARTMENT BUILDING – DAY
The door to the empty unit slowly CREEKS open.
UNKOWN POV – CONTINOUS
We follow something slowly ascend the steps to Laura’s
apartment. Her door opens.
INT. LAURA’S APARTMENT – CONTINOUS
Something stalks its way into Laura’s bedroom and watches
her while she sits on her bed. The other end of the bed is
empty. Ben is nowhere to be found.
She turns and listens for a moment. Nothing is there.
INT. APARTMENT BUDILING HALLWAY – CONTINOUS
Laura stops at the top of the stairs and looks down
terrified.
The door CREEKS open.
LAURA:
Who’s down there?
INT. LAURA’S APARTMENT – CONTINOUS
Laura runs back into her apartment and up to her bedroom.
Ben is lying on his side of the bed napping.
There is a BEEPING. Laura has a message. She picks up her
phone.
ANNIE:
(O.S.)
Hey, it’s Annie. I’m on my way over to
check on you guys. See you soon. And pick
up your phone dammit!
Ben wakes and lifts his head to look at Laura.
BEN:
You look like you’ve seen the boogeyman.
LAURA:
Not quite.
17
INT – HALLWAY – LATER
Annie is buzzed in and steps into the hallway. She stops
of the bottom of the steps and looks to the door of the
empty unit.
It CREEKS open and then SLAMS shut again. Annie laughs.
ANNIE:
Who is that? The one who sleeps?
Annie reaches for the doorknob.
ANNIE:
Or a homeless dude? Homeless ghost?
Annie opens the door and looks inside.
INT – LAURA’S APARTMENT – MOMENTS LATER
Ben comes down from the bedroom. Laura is standing at the
front door.
BEN:
Waiting for Annie?
LAURA:
Yes. I buzzed her in like five minutes ago.
There is a BLOOD CURDLING SCREAM from downstairs. Ben and
Laura look to each other terrified. Ben pushes past Laura.
INT. APARTMENT BUILDING HALLWAY – CONTINOUS
Ben looks down from the top of the stairs. Annie is lying
on her back motionless half-way outside the apartment. Her
eyes are wide open but she appears dead.
Her body slides into the apartment and the door SLAMS.
Laura SCREAMS from behind Ben.
BEN:
What the fuck? Call the police!
Ben runs down to the empty apartment. The door has locked.
He throws his shoulder again.
18
LAURA:
No! Don’t go in there!
Ben smashes the door open.
LAURA:
Ben!
Ben stops in the doorway and looks back up to Laura.
BEN:
Go back inside and lock the door now, Laura!
Ben begins to choke. Someone has wrapped something around
his neck. He GAGS. There is a STOCKING around his throat.
He is pulled into the apartment and the door SLAMS behind
him.
Laura runs to the bottom of the steps and stops.
LAURA:
(screaming)
Ben! Ben, answer me!
Silence.
INT – LAURA’S APARTMENT – CONTINOUS
Laura runs in and grabs her cellphone from the couch and
dials 911.
LAURA:
Hello! Hello! This is an emergency –
There is STATIC. Laura listens for a moment and hears the
SCREECHING of rats. She SCREAMS and throws the phone down.
CUT TO:
INT. APARTMENT BUILDING HALLWAY – CONTINOUS
The door opens again. Something unseen moves up the stairs
to the door of Laura’s apartment.
INT. LAURA’S APARTMENT – CONTINOUS
Someone BANGS loudly on Laura’s door.
19
LAURA:
Oh shit. Ben? Ben? Say something to me!
It BANGS louder.
LAURA:
Fuck you! Can you hear me? Fuck you!!
Laura pulls her door open. The panic in her face changes
to confusion.
Laura’s DOPPLEGANGER stands outside the door. She is
silent. But she SMILES at Laura.
Laura smiles back.
INT – APARTMENT HALLWAY – DAY
Jesse steps in with a potential RENTER. Jesse leads him up
the stairs to Laura and Ben’s apartment and pulls out his
keys.
JESSE:
Full disclosure here, toughguy. There was a
suicide in this unit. The last occupant.
RENTER:
That’s so sad. Depression? Bi-polar disorder?
JESSE:
Dunno. Some archeologist writing a paper on some
artifact he found on an expedition. Apparently
it drove him nuts and he offed himself. The body
was sitting in there for over a year. Nobody
noticed anything. No smell. Nothing. Isn’t
that weird shit?
RENTER:
I think I smell mold.
JESSE:
No, you don’t.
RENTER:
20
So are there always that many angry vagrants
hanging outside on the corner?
JESSE:
Hey man, blame the fucking liberals, not me!
Jesse puts the keys in the door and opens it. A door OPENS
below them. Laura steps out of the empty unit and stops at
the bottom of the stairwell. She waves to Jesse.
JESSE:
Hey Laura. How are you and the boyfriend?
LAURA:
It’s just me now.
(to the Renter)
You’ll like it here! Lots of peace and quiet.
JESSE:
How are you feeling lately, Laura?
She smiles.
LAURA:
Never felt better.
Laura steps back in to the apartment and CLOSES the door.
FADE OUT
